Maldives Island

 

Approx. 1'200 islands, of which a few are merely large sandbanks, divided into 19 atolls form the Republic of the Maldives. Of all these many islands only 250 are inhabited, and the total population just surpasses 200'000 people. The capital Malé situated at the end of the North Male Atoll has a population of about 35'000 people.

 

The tourists occupy their own resort islands, separated from the local population. Personal contacts with the Maldivians, who are rather reserved, is quite  difficult.  Until today 70 Resort Islands for the tourists have been developed. The Maldives are not only a dream destination for Scuba Diving, Snorkeling and Windsurfing. Just to bathe in clear blue waters on a beach with coarse coral white sand is a sensation. - It is also the perfect retreat for those wishing to get away from it all and enjoy a totally relaxed and unsophisticated way of life and just lazing under a palm tree.

Beach & Sea

The house reefs around the islands bring about a very calm sea ideal for snorkelling and swimming. Due to the corals, bathing shoes are recommended. You do not have to be a diver to enjoy the many wonders of the tropical sea, while snorkelling you can also experience the underwater world. 

 

Climate

Due to its proximity to the equator the Maldives experience an average humidity of about 80 percent during the whole year and practically the same air (29° C.) and water (28° C.) temperatures. The Southwest monsoon from May to November brings relatively wet air masses, where as the Northeast monsoon from December till April bestows dry weather to the Maldives.

 

Currency

The local currency is the Mal. Rufiyaa. As per law the prices in all tourist resorts and hotels have to be quoted in US dollars and paid by foreign visitors in foreign currency. All major credit cards are accepted at major hotels and resorts, however most of the resorts will add a surcharge up to 6 percent for payments with credit cards. Exchange rate: 1 US $ = ca. 11 RF.

 

Embarkation Tax

Upon departure at the airport an embarkation tax of US $ 10.00 per person will be levied.

 

Entertainment

For people who are looking for entertainment and nightlife the Maldives are not the ideal destination to spend their holidays. In the evening after dinner one spends an hour or so cosily at the resort bar or sits on the beach under the sparkling stars.

 

Excursions

Excursions are regularly organised to the neighbouring islands and also to Male. Very popular is the night fishing followed by a barbecue on the beach.

 

Language

The local language is called Dhivehi. On all the resort islands English is spoken.

 

What to wear

T-shirts, light cotton dresses of the drip-try, wash-and-wear variety, shorts, lightweight suits are the most comfortable year round attire. In addition swimming gear and a light pullover. Sun glasses and a wide brimmed beach hat as well as enough sun cream with a high protection factor should not be missing in your luggage.
